public void indexer_values_are_ignored_and_values_are_appended() { given_builder(); _theBuilder.GetProperty(":1").TrySetValue("hello").ShouldBeTrue(); _theBuilder.GetProperty(":0").TrySetValue("hello2").ShouldBeTrue(); var theList = (List <string>)_theBuilder.Create(); theList[0].ShouldBe("hello"); theList[1].ShouldBe("hello2"); }
protected void given_property(string prop, object value) { TypeBuilder.GetProperty(prop).TrySetValue(value).ShouldBeTrue(); }
protected void given_successful_property(string key, object value) { builder.GetProperty(key).TrySetValue(value).ShouldBeTrue(); }